Video Stream Troubleshooting

If you are having trouble viewing the video stream and your picture is jumpy, blurry, or sometimes pauses, this is common for streaming video. The quality of the video footage will vary depending upon the amount of motion in the image. The quality will also depend upon overall Internet traffic and connection type. Though video streams are often sent at multiple rates to aid in your viewing experience, you may see video problems if your connection is slow or if a lot of people are trying to view the stream. Note: Viewing the stream in full-screen mode may degrade the video quality and performance.
